Join a 3-hour hands-on Portuguese cooking class in Lisbon for $85, including cheese, chorizo, wine tastings, and a full traditional meal with stories.

This immersive experience begins at the Cooks store in Lisbon and is perfect for those eager to learn about Portugal’s culinary heritage. The tour includes a tasting of cheeses, chorizo, and wines before you get your hands dirty in the kitchen, preparing a starter, main course, and dessert. With a focus on seasonal, local ingredients, the menu changes throughout the year, ensuring freshness and authenticity. The class is limited to 10 participants, creating an intimate setting where you can interact closely with the chefs and other food lovers. The duration is approximately 3 hours, making it a manageable yet rewarding experience, ideal for a relaxed, engaging afternoon.
While the price excludes transportation, the experience offers excellent value, combining food, storytelling, and hands-on cooking. The small group size ensures personalized attention, and the inclusion of cheese, chorizo, and wine tastings adds a layer of festive enjoyment. The class is suited for most adults, but note that children under 6 years, wheelchair users, vegans, and those with food allergies are not accommodated.

Can I join if I have dietary restrictions?
Yes, but you must inform the organizers at least 72 hours in advance for vegetarian options or special diets.
Is transportation included?
No, transportation to and from the Cooks store is not included. Participants are responsible for their own arrival.
What is the maximum group size?
The class is limited to 10 participants, ensuring an intimate experience with personalized attention.
Can children attend?
The class is not suitable for children under 6 years, as the activity is designed for adult participants.
Are vegan or food allergy accommodations available?
Not unless communicated at least 72 hours in advance; the menu is adaptable mainly for vegetarians.
What languages are the guides available in?
The class is conducted in English and Portuguese, accommodating diverse participants.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, free cancellation is available up to 24 hours before the scheduled start, allowing full refunds.
